#740f99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#740f99 is composed of 45.5% red, 5.9%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.2%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 283.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 32.9%. #740f99 color hex could be obtained by blending #e81eff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#740f99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08010a is the darkest color, while #fcf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#740f99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565058 is the less saturated color, while #7a02a6 is the most saturated one.
